Output 7628842de2ba7713d8deb8aeac058e238356ef071e0e48b7929925106054124c:0

value
36513514
script pubkey
OP_HASH160 OP_PUSHBYTES_20 762c0472f60870027ea8c67f0dd0d3844d1453f9 OP_EQUAL
address
MJfzhSty52chzeFbgrXfawxbyxG9aQiNFy
transaction
7628842de2ba7713d8deb8aeac058e238356ef071e0e48b7929925106054124c
spent
true